Reno via lfs-dev wrote: > > > > On 4/14/20 8:59 AM, Zhang Wen via lfs-dev wrote: > >> Firstly it's the first time i send one issue via e-mail, so feel free > >> to tell me how to make my e-mail more clearly. > >> > >> Version: > >> 9.1-systemd > >> Package: > >> systemd-244 > >> Steps to reproduce: > >> follow section 6.73 to install systemd > >> Expected Result: > >> manpages is installed > >> Actual Result: > >> manpage isn't installed > >> Possible workaround: > >> append -Dman=true to meson config line > >> Cause: > >> line 134 of meson_options.txt in source directory set man option > >> to false by default. > >> > > I'm surprised the manpages aren't being installed. I did just check on > > an earlier LFS build (early stages of 9.1's release) and I can confirm > > this. > > > > This is supposed to be fixed by the manpages tarball though. I'm going > > to test adding -Dman=true (initial outlook seems to be fine on that > > system, but I'm going to run it through jhalfs with and without the > > change to make sure nothing else is happening that isn't supposed to). > > > > I'll get this fixed up, thank you for reporting it! > > > > - Doug > > > > It's been fixed in SVN, and will be set to -Dman=true in there. I've > added an errata to: > > http://linuxfromscratch.org/lfs/errata/9.1-systemd/ > > To document this as a "Miscellaneous Errata". -Dman=true seems to do the > trick, I did a before/after build to confirm it as well :) > > > Thank you again for reporting this bug! > > -- > http://lists.linuxfromscratch.org/listinfo/lfs-dev > FAQ: http://www.linuxfromscratch.org/faq/ > Unsubscribe: See the above information page
